    I just use portable inverters that I plug into 12V outlets. Simple and
    cheap. Most 12V appliances suck.

    Keith

    Agree. I have never seen a good 12v appliance, and they cost a lot.
    Suggest you buy a small 4 cup coffee pot and use a simple inverter. 1000 watts for
    $80, and it will drive your TV, laptop, small microwave, household lights,
    etc. Suggest short 12vdc run and longer 110vac run. Heavy 12 v draw, so
    watch the batteries. My 2 cents. JeemboNC
